Thunder In Tolima: Impressive Morales Demolish Jimenez

After a scintillating performance on Friday evening, January 21, at the Payende Sports Center in San Luis, Tolima, Colombia, Josue Morales is now a double Universal Boxing Organization™ (UBO) champion.

 
 

El Zurdo De Oro”, from Houston, Texas, impressively stopped experienced former IBF world title-challenger Jose Antonio Jimenez in the first round to add the UBO International Super Flyweight title to the Latino title he already held.


29-year-old southpaw Morales knocked Jimenez out with a thunderous body-shot, possibly resulting in a broken rip, scoring his third straight stoppage and tenth straight victory.


Now 21-12-4 (6), Morales has completely resurrected his career after starting 2021 with a 11-12-4 ledger, and is quickly closing in on a world title opportunity.


 
 

Jimenez, from Magangue, Colombia, drops to 22-15-1 (9) in a fifteen year career where he has faced some of the best in the world.

The fight headlined a show promoted by TAC Promotions in association with 8 Count Promotions.
